Maryland Washington Suburban Sanitary District Section 10-101
§ 10-101.
  (a)   The WSSC may:
    (1)   Enter on a public roadway to install, maintain, and operate the WSSC system; and
    (2)   Construct a water main or sewer or any appurtenance of a water main, or sewer in a public roadway:
      (i)   In Prince George's County, subject to the permit and regulation provisions of §§ 10-102 and 10-103 of this title; and
      (ii)   In Montgomery County, subject to the permit and regulation provisions of §§ 10-102 and 10-103 of this title.
  (b)   If a public roadway is to be disturbed, the WSSC shall:
    (1)   Notify the State, county, or municipality that has authority over the public roadway of the WSSC's plans;
    (2)   Repair and leave the public roadway in the same or a superior condition to that existing before the public roadway was disturbed by the WSSC;
    (3)   Bear all costs for returning the public roadway to the condition required by paragraph (2) of this subsection.
